* [PATCH] v4l2-subdev.h: v4l2_subdev_call: use temp __sd variable

The sd argument of this macro can be a more complex expression. Since it
is used 5 times in the macro it can be evaluated that many times as well.
So assign it to a temp variable in the beginning and use that instead.
This also avoids any potential side-effects of evaluating sd.
Signed-off-by: Hans Verkuil <hverkuil-cisco@xs4all.nl>
---
diff --git a/include/media/v4l2-subdev.h b/include/media/v4l2-subdev.h
index 47af609dc8f1..34da094a3f40 100644
--- a/include/media/v4l2-subdev.h
+++ b/include/media/v4l2-subdev.h
@@ -1093,13 +1093,14 @@ void v4l2_subdev_init(struct v4l2_subdev *sd,
*/
#define v4l2_subdev_call(sd, o, f, args...) \
({ \
+ struct v4l2_subdev *__sd = (sd); \
int __result; \
- if (!(sd)) \
+ if (!__sd) \
__result = -ENODEV; \
- else if (!((sd)->ops->o && (sd)->ops->o->f)) \
+ else if (!(__sd->ops->o && __sd->ops->o->f)) \
__result = -ENOIOCTLCMD; \
else \
- __result = (sd)->ops->o->f((sd), ##args); \
+ __result = __sd->ops->o->f(__sd, ##args); \
__result; \
})
